Output 7496143252a10275741462cb8869431cbb5550dd5c2f4591e878ba3c1d139a45:0

value
159300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b59c9eff33b7f3105fecc199279683607df23146 OP_EQUAL
address
3JFHrVHrbKzfyuctAygVQytG2cSF1sqguT
transaction
7496143252a10275741462cb8869431cbb5550dd5c2f4591e878ba3c1d139a45
spent
true